The players and his coach Olympiakou visited the group’s new Museum and Mendiliber he appeared particularly excited in his statements to the PAE camera.
Medilibar saw for the first time images of Olympiakos’ historic Conference League victory in 2024 and was moved because, as he said, he had not seen anything related to the match before.
The Spanish coach’s statements in detail
“It’s not just the European Cup. 100 years of history has a lot to show, matches, Cups won by others before matches. It has many things to show from the history of Olympiakos. Games we played and won, games we played and lost when we really wanted to win but didn’t.
Everything that made you strong and led you to conquering the European championship remains. This wouldn’t have come if it wasn’t for this whole story. It is very impressive, it is a complete museum that shows a whole history. We may have gone through it too quickly, but there are places worth stopping.
Especially those who have been coming for two years, they see how many important players have played for this team, they see parts of its history. All this makes you want to relive the history of Olympiakos, to stand in some places and think of great moments that have passed.
It’s the first time I’ve seen images from that final. The truth is, I don’t usually see what has happened in general. I don’t stand in matches we won either, I’ve never seen the pictures before. Today is the first time I saw them. I don’t like to see what I have done, won or said, but today I saw these pictures and it is very moving. In principle, this museum also has things from other sports, from basketball. People when they come should have time to see everything from all the departments.”
